General Materials Needed for Each Session:
Mixing bowls
Measuring cups and spoons
Cutting board
Knife
Spoons and spatulas
Plates or bowls for serving
Paper towels or kitchen towel
Additional Materials and Ingredients for Each Individual Session:

Session 1: Fruit Salad
Variety of fruits (e.g., strawberries, blueberries, grapes, kiwi, pineapple, melon)
Honey or maple syrup (optional)
Lemon or lime juice

Session 2: English Muffin Pizzas
English muffins
Pizza sauce or marinara sauce
Mozzarella cheese
Optional toppings (e.g., pepperoni, mushrooms, bell peppers, onions, olives)
Baking sheet
Oven mitts

Session 3: No-Bake Cookies
Quick-cooking oats
Sugar
Unsweetened cocoa powder
Butter
Milk
Vanilla extract
Peanut butter or alternative nut/seed butter
Wax paper or parchment paper
Saucepan

Session 4: Pasta Salad
Pasta (e.g., rotini, penne, or bowtie)
Fresh vegetables (e.g., cherry tomatoes, cucumbers, bell peppers)
Cheese (e.g., feta, cheddar, or mozzarella)
Italian dressing or homemade vinaigrette
Colander

Session 5: Smoothies
Variety of fruits and vegetables (e.g., bananas, strawberries, blueberries, spinach, kale)
Liquid base (e.g., milk, yogurt, almond milk, or fruit juice)
Blender
Glasses
Supervision is required during all sessions to ensure the safety of learners in the kitchen. Parents should be prepared to assist with tasks such as using knives and the stovetop. Use of the oven is not required for this class. Please refer to the Learner Supply List for a comprehensive list of materials and ingredients needed for participation in each session. Learners are required to obtain their own ingredients, but rest assured, all items are common and can be easily found at your local grocery store.
